About Cluster Springs Elementary

Cluster Springs Elementary is a public elementary school located in the rural area of Alton, Virginia. With an enrollment of 533 students and a student-teacher ratio of 14.8:1, the school offers personalized attention to its young learners. Cluster Springs Elementary covers pre-kindergarten through fifth grade, providing a strong foundation for early education.

The academic performance at Cluster Springs Elementary shows that 67% of students are proficient or above in English Language Arts and Reading, while 68% meet proficiency standards in Math. The school’s MySchoolScout rating is 4.4 out of 10, placing it around the 30th percentile among Virginia schools. Despite these scores, the community remains committed to fostering student development and improvement.

What Parents Should Know

Located in a rural area, Cluster Springs Elementary may involve longer commutes for some families. Rural schools often serve as community anchors and may have smaller class sizes, but parents should consider transportation logistics, after-school program availability, and access to specialized services.

Community Profile

The community surrounding Cluster Springs Elementary has a median household income of $39,773. It is a community where 17%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$132,500, with a median rent of $710/month. The area has a poverty rate of 16.9%.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
